Technically we’re not preseason anymore, but today’s friendly away to Dynamo Dresden is an important step. There are six weeks before the end of August, with five Champions League qualifier match days in that time.
Tuesday’s gentle introduction to competitive challenges was probably a good place to start for Celtic, this week’s run-out at Murrayfield will allow more of the squad to get some miles under their belt, but you can be sure we will meet our match at some point in the next six weeks. It would be better for all that Dresden expose as many weaknesses as possible (at the time of writing that doesn’t look likely).
As usual, the mantra for these occasions is: no injuries.

I’ve watched all the friendlies except Dukla.
Right now we are OK at the back with our best 4, and have 2 good keepers. We can cover injuries on the right, Mulgrew can cover centre or LB, but more than one injury to centre or LB we don’t really have good enough cover.
Centre mid Biton and Johansen are the first picks, Kayal is a slightly poorer cover with less attacking nous or drive. Henderson looks good but needs a year more muscle and pace… if he continues to develop he could come through.
Left Boerrigter is a man down whilst Mcgregor when over there is decent but doesn’t seem to have much understanding with Izzy (yet). Again you hope that physically he can come on a bit more.
On the right McGeouch is just not doing it for me. Tidy but lacks pace and drive. Might we see Matthews out there if Lustig is RB?
Up front Pukki looks OK. Scored a few and has started to hold the ball and set others up. Griffiths has played very wide right and looked OK, maybe been a bit unlucky sometimes with his last ball. Stokes I have not seen do much. Holmbert Fridjohnsen looked poor today. And just where the hell is Tony Watt – Some say he is a player who seems better and better the less he plays but i watched highlights of all his Lierse games and he looked damn good? I hope it’s a knock rather than a temperamental issue because we aren’t so great up front we can do without.
Then there is Commons. He is vital, too vital.
Right now.. I think the back 4 and GK are CL players, Johansen is, maybe Biton, and Commons, maybe Pukki could be decent with others about him. The rest are not I don’t think. Scoring goals will be our problem if we make it to the CL.

Watched game on TV.
Looked like a decent workout, although I would be very surprised if we ever saw either the first or second half 11s ever play together as a starting 11 in a competitive game.
The squad looks a bit thin at the moment, and whilst I would like to see cover at CB and a top drawer striker, I am pleased that new manager is assessing his options – by now Barnes & Mowbray had blown their budgets without seeing a competitive game.
I think we are very strong at the back – our keeper plus back four could easily hold places at mid level EPL teams.
Midfield is ok, if we can get our best players on park
Attacking midfielders and forwards are our weak point
– Commons is a decent club player, who should be ok in CL qualifiers, but may struggle if we get to group stages
-Forrest is good enough to play in CL groups, but, injury has hindered progress, and it may be his best position is impact sub
– Watt has all the assets to be a top striker, and emerge as our No1 striker, but, can he hook it all up ?
– The rest, IMHO are all squad fillers, who occasionally show promise, but don’t do so consistently, and with possible exceptions of Griffiths, I would “asset manage” them
